WKMS is an NPR-affiliated public radio station licensed by Murray State University, based in Murray, Kentucky. It operates multiple FM signals to reach regional listeners: 91.3 FM regionwide, 90.9 FM in Madisonville, and 89.5 FM in Fulton; its All-Classical service is carried on 88.9 FM Murray, 92.5 FM Paducah, and 93.1 FM Madisonville. WKMS Music is broadcast on WKMS HD-3, WKMD HD-3, and 102.9 FM in Madisonville, and listeners can stream online at wkms.org. Its audience includes residents across the region who rely on public radio for news, cultural programming, and classical music. The station has engaged in community partnerships and journalism initiatives, including a 2022 instrument drive with the Pennyroyal Arts Council and the 2021 Al Smith Award for public service through community journalism.
